The Power of Thermal Imaging in Wildlife Monitoring



Unlike standard monitoring techniques, thermal cameras utilize heat signatures to detect animals, making it possible to identify them in total darkness or adverse weather conditions. In places like Kenya's Maasai Mara Reserve, this technology has been vital in the fight against poaching. By employing thermal imaging, teams from the World Wildlife Fund (WWF) can effectively track and monitor animal movements, leading to increased arrests of poachers and a significant decrease in rhino poaching incidents since 2020. In Florida, the endangered panther population has even rebounded from fewer than 100 individuals to approximately 200, thanks to the detailed nocturnal movement data provided by these infrared cameras, as reported by National Geographic.

Fighting Poaching on the Frontlines



Raytron Technology Co., Ltd. has established itself as a leader in thermal imaging solutions for wildlife monitoring and environmental protection. For example, in 2021, they deployed over 40 infrared cameras to track a herd of 15 Asian elephants migrating towards urban areas in Yunnan Province, China. This initiative not only ensured the elephants’ safety during their 300-mile journey but also protected the public from potential conflicts with these majestic creatures. Similarly, in Gansu Province, Raytron’s infrared cameras enabled quick identification of wild boars invading farmland, allowing for proactive management of these situations. As one Raytron engineer stated, “Thermal imaging lets us act before conflict occurs,” illustrating the vital role this technology plays in wildlife protection.
